Dry hair

Once the scalp suffers from dehydration and dryness, normally also the hair is affected. Frequent cleansing, a harsh and dehydrating shampoo, styling aids, bleach, perm, frequent and too hot hair drying, sun and dry air - all can dehydrate the hair. Due to a porous surface structure damaged hair is more vulnerable. Indications for damaged hair are the lack of luster, a strawy structure, increased electrostatic loading, a higher difficulty to comb the hair and a rough hair surface. Greasy hair

A strong tallow production of the scalp, which can be genetically determined, influenced by hormonal changes, medication or stress, leads to a greasy film on the surface of the hair. This makes hair heavy and cloggy, thus the hairdo appears lank and without volume. Greasy hair has a higher tendency to create dandruff. Thin hair

The thickness of hair is genetically determined. Thin hair shows little volume and clings straight onto the scalp. Nevertheless, with cosmetic products and styling more volume can be achieved. But these products should not make the hair heavy or attack its structure. Thin hair is sensitive and susceptible to dehydration and damages in structure and should therefore always be washed with a mild shampoo. Changes at the hair root which can lead to disorders in hair growth can occur due to malnutrition, illness, medication, age, hormones, etc.

Spliced and broken hair

Is the external hair layer (cuticula) damaged by mechanical influences spliced hair occurs and the underneath situated cortex is affected. The hair tips and the hair structure are mainly exposed to mechanical or environmental influences. Once spliced, the problem can affect the whole hair. Severe stress on the hair structure can lead to a total breaking of the hair. The broken end is then especially susceptible. Dehydration, sun, styling products left overnight in the hair, coloring, perm, aggressive shampoos, hot hair dryer and curl irons, sharp edged combs or hair barrettes can cause spliced hair. Mild shampoos with a pH value of 5.5 and protective active agents can increase the ruggedization, thus smoothen damaged hair. However, are the damages outweighing only a new haircut can help.


Lank hair

Too much skin own tallow and/or styling substances can put weight on the hair, make it stick together and give it a lank appearance. With greasy hair, only frequent washing with an extra mild shampoo can help. Shampoos with a strong degreasing effect attack the hair structure and can excite the scalp. In spite of all promises made by advertisement active agents of shampoos are not able to effectively diminish the tallow production of the scalp. An also hair waters have only a limited effect and excite the scalp with its alcohol content. Hair which has a tendency for being lank needs shampoo with little conditioner.
